CarDomain Acquires StreetFire

Gregory T. Huang 4/8/09

Seattle-based CarDomain, a social site for auto enthusiasts, said today it is merging with its chief rival, Los Angeles-based StreetFire. Financial terms of the deal were not announced, but StreetFire CEO Glenn Rogers will head the merged company and CarDomain founder Alex Algard will be its chairman. The news was first reported by TechCrunch and TechFlash. CarDomain laid off 16 workers in November, and its CEO and vice president of marketing left the firm in February.
